host表

作用,檔案的位置,檔案的格式,具體運用,檔案的妙用,注意事項,

作用

hosts檔案是Windows系統中一個負責IP位址與域名快速解析的檔案,以ASCII格式保存。計算機在鍵入域名(比如www.baidu.com)的時候,首先會去看看hosts檔案匯總有沒有關於此域名IP位址的記錄。如果有,就直接訪問該IP;如果沒有再查詢DNS伺服器來請求解析域名對應的IP位址。hosts在Windows98中是hosts.sam檔案,在Windows2000/XP中,檔案名稱為hosts但無擴展名,可以使用文本編輯器打開它。

檔案的位置

Hosts表檔案在系統中的位置,不同的作業系統是不同的。
Windows 9X系統存放在C:\Windows目錄,
Windows NT/2000系統,其保存在c:\winnt\system32\drivers\etc目錄,
Windows XP系統保存在c:\windows\system32\drivers\etc,如果找不到的話,可以通過系統的搜尋工具進行搜尋。

檔案的格式

找到後,直接用記事本將其打開,“#”開頭的為注釋語句,不起任何作用,僅作為說明。
HOSTS檔案的格式如下:
127.0.0.1 localhost
127.0.0.1 www.baidu.com
……
類似如上面所述的格式。

具體運用

HOSTS檔案作為IP位址與域名快遞解析的檔案,主要的作用就是為了方便計算機的IP與域名之間的轉換與解析。一般而言,計算機訪問一個域名的時候,首先會搜尋hosts檔案,查找對應的解析。如:127.0.0.1 www.baidu.com 就代表www.baidu.com 的對應IP位址是:127.0.0.1,那么計算機就會訪問127.0.0.1這個IP。來請求網頁。如果在hosts檔案對應表里找不到相應的解析,計算機才會去訪問DNS伺服器,請求DNS伺服器進行解析。hosts檔案相當於本地的一個DNS解析檔案表。

檔案的妙用

hosts檔案作為一個本地的DNS解析檔案,具有最高的優先權。我們可以拿他來做一些特殊的套用。
第一:使用hosts檔案禁止廣告或者不良網址
找到HOSTS檔案,右鍵打開方式,選擇用記事本打開。編輯hosts檔案。
添加如下內容:
127.0.0.1 www.baidu.com
保存列表。然後重新打開IE瀏覽器(或者其他瀏覽器),訪問以上的網址,是不是發現打不開了?
這個列表的用途就是告訴計算機,這些網站的對應的IP是127.0.0.1,而127.0.0.1是本機的IP位址。自然不可能訪問的到。所以這些網站就打不開了。你可以把一些不想讓孩子訪問的網址按照上面的格式,填寫到hosts檔案里,就可以禁止這些網站的訪問了。用來禁止一些煩人的廣告也是可以的。
其實,現在有不少廣告去除軟體可以達到去除廣告的功能。但是軟體只能針對制定的網站進行禁止,而且使用起來有諸多不便。有些網站,比如大學的網站,彈出的視窗不是廣告,而是通知之類的信息,但是廣告去除軟體也會一概禁止。而使用上面的方法,可以靈活的針對自己的需求進行禁止。
第二、訪問網站加速
我們一般輸入一個網址請求訪問的時候,計算機都會請求DNS伺服器來確定網址對應的IP是多少,再去訪問對應的IP,而我們也可以把一些常用的網站跟IP對應列表填寫進來。加速DNS解析。從而加速網站的訪問。
如在hosts檔案中輸入如下內容:
61.145.121.108 www.baidu.com
保存後,重新打開瀏覽器。
再次訪問 www.baidu.com 的時候,就會發現網速有所改變吧。當然實際運用中對於這些大的網站都有穩定的DNS伺服器,速度可能不明顯,如果是一些小的網站,如一些小站點等,本身沒有自己的DNS伺服器。訪問速度上可能就會提升的明顯一些。

注意事項

hosts檔案是本機的一個DNS解析表,如果發現某些網站打不開了,可以先去看看是不是在這個檔案上被指向到本機的IP127.0.0.1了。很多木馬病毒會使用本檔案來禁止一些防毒軟體的升級網站,或者一些安全網站,來阻止用戶訪問這些安全網站,以及阻止用戶的防毒軟體升級。
hosts檔案是沒有後綴名的,可以使用記事本打開,但是不是txt的文本格式。保存的時候需要注意。
如果對hosts檔案不熟悉,或者擔心編輯錯誤,可以使用HOSTS檔案編輯器。

相關詞條

熱門詞條

聯絡我們